ou INSCRIVEZ-VOUS Mot de passe oublié ?
Publicité

Identifier un processeur AMD et décoder son OPN

Tophe le 06 juillet 2005 (66 889 lectures)
Comme nous vous l’avons dit plus haut, l’architecture de l’Athlon 64 évolue régulièrement, pourtant le nom générique de la gamme reste le même. Ces évolutions, bien que parfois importantes, ne justifient pas le passage à une nouvelle gamme de processeur (nouvelle génération avec changement complet du nom). Du coup AMD se contente de changer le nom du Core (cœur) de ses puces sans que cela ne se reflète sur les références affichées en boutique. Aujourd’hui, si on se fie à la roadmap AMD, on dénombre une dizaine de Core pour les gammes Athlon 64 (X2 compris) et Sempron. Cela va des premiers Clawhammer gravés en 0,13 microns, équipés de 1 Mo de cache L2 et initialement prévus pour le format Socket 754, aux récents Venice et San Diego gravés en 0,09 microns, équipés de 512 ko ou de 1 Mo de cache, dotés du jeu d’instruction SSE3 et disponibles au format Socket 939.


Les divers Core AMD


AMD fait varier la taille du cache L2 de ses Athlon 64 quasiment depuis le départ. Cela se reflète par la présence de deux Cores distinct à chaque fois dont la seule différence se situe au niveau du cache (1 Mo ou 512 ko). On peut ainsi identifier quatre séries principales de cœurs : Clawhammer/Newcastle (Socket 754), Sledgehammer/Newcastle (Socket 939), Winchester (Socket 939), Venice/San Diego (Socket 939) pour l’Athlon 64, deux pour le Sempron au format Socket 754 (Paris/Palermo), et deux pour l’Athlon 64 X2 (Manchester/Toledo). Les trois premiers cœurs ont en commun leur taille de 0,13 microns (Clawhammer, Newcastle, Sledgehammer), viennent en suite les Core 0,09 microns, à savoir les Winchester, Venice et San Diego ainsi que Manchester et Toledo. Ces quatre derniers ont en outre la particularité d’être équipés du jeu d’instructions SSE3.


Die Athlon 64


La notion de variation de cache L2 est importante. En effet, c’est là-dessus que AMD joue pour pouvoir afficher autant de références différentes. Si on regarde la gamme Athlon 64 à l’heure actuelle, les fréquences proposées varient de 1,6 GHz (pour les plus anciens) à 2,4 GHz pour les plus récents, avec un pas de 0,2 GHz (1,6, 1,8, 2, 2,2, 2,4 GHz), soit au total cinq tranches de fréquences. Pourtant AMD propose neuf modèles aux PRatings différents (Socket 754 et 939) plus quatre versions X2 (dont la fréquence de base est comprise entre 2,2 et 2,4 GHz) et deux versions FX (là encore avec des fréquences comprises entre 2,2 et 2,4 GHz). Soit, au total, dix huit références. A cela s’ajoutent les deux dernières versions FX ou l'on passe cette fois-ci à 2,6 et 2,8 GHz ainsi que les versions Mobiles. Pourtant, hormis le cas particulier du X2, l’architecture interne, tant que l’on parle du même Socket, reste globalement la même (si l'on exclut l’arrivée récente du SSE3).





En Socket 939 les choses sont assez simples à comprendre, suivant la quantité de cache, le PR varie. Ainsi un Athlon 64 à 2,4 GHz doté de 512 Ko de cache L2 sera affiché comme étant un modèle 3800 +. Par contre à la même fréquence mais équipé de 1 Mo de cache L2, il sera alors annoncé comme étant un 4000+. La subtilité vient alors des deux derniers Core pour ce format (Venice et San Diego), ceux-ci sont en effet dotés du jeu d’instructions SSE3, mais cela ne se reflète pas au niveau du PRating. Ainsi un Athlon 64 en version Winchester affichera le même PR qu’une version Venice tant qu’il aura la même fréquence, pourtant le second sera plus rapide avec les applications tirant partie de SSE3…

Coté Socket 754 les choses sont un peu plus compliquées. En effet à l’époque, AMD s’est amusé à sortir plusieurs processeurs avec des valeurs de PR identiques alors que leurs fréquences étaient différentes suivant la quantité de cache L2 embarquée. L’exemple typique reste l’Athlon 3200+ que l’on peut trouver en version 2 GHz avec 1 Mo de cache ou 2,2 GHz avec 512 Ko de cache.



On se retrouve alors avec un paradoxe assez amusant : si on ne se base que sur la fréquence, on n’a pas moins de neuf références cadencées à 2,2 GHz mais avec des formats et/ou des PR différents (Athlon 64 3200+ 512 Ko de cache S754, Athlon 64 3400+ 1 Mo de cache S754, Athlon 64 3500+ 512 Ko de cache S939, Athlon 64 3700+ 1 Mo de cache S939, Athlon FX 51, Athlon X2 4200 et 4400, Athlon 64 Mobile DTR 3400+, Athlon 64 Mobile 62W 3400+). A cela s’ajoutent bien sûr les fameux Core Venice et San Diego qui viennent compliquer un peu plus les choses en 939.





[PAVE]